If I'm a new hire who is eligible for benefits, when will my coverage begin?

If you were hired between the 1st of the month and the 15th of the month your coverage begins the 1st of the following month. If you were hired after the 15th of the month your coverage begins after one and a half months (the 1st of the second month).

 

If I work part time am I eligible for benefits?

Only Classified Employees who work 50% of Full Time and above are eligible for Medical Benefits.

How is overtime calculated?

Hours worked beyond 37.5 hours weekly are counted as overtime.

 

When is long service increments (LSI) paid?

Long Service Increments (LSI) is paid at the beginning of each year(s) of service.

 

When does my step increase?  

Each year on your anniversary date your step increases until you reach the maximum step per your salary schedule.

When do I accrue my vacation leave?

It’s provided at the end of each month.

 

When is my sick leave accrual provided to me?

It’s given at the beginning of each fiscal year, one day for each month worked.

Where is my performance evaluation kept and who has access to it?

Performance evaluations are kept in the employee’s personnel files which are kept in the Office of Human Resources. Only Human Resources, your supervisor and you have access to view it. Employees may request to review their performance evaluation by contacting the Office of Human Resources at (650) 574-6555 or smccdjobs@smccd.edu.

 

How long does my performance evaluation stay in my file?

As long as you are an active employee of the District you performance evaluation remains in your personnel file.

 

I am a new employee. When will I receive a performance evaluation?

You will have a three and five month probationary performance evaluation. Once you have sucessfully completed the probationary evaluation after six months, you are considered a regular employee.

 

I just transferred to another position. When will I be due for a performance evaluation?

You will have a five month evaluation and will pass your probationary period at six months. This requirement is only for promotional job transfers. This does not pertain to lateral transfers or demotional transfers or reclassifications.
